Panasonic FH20 vs Samsung ST150F Overview

Following is a in depth overview of the Panasonic FH20 vs Samsung ST150F, both Small Sensor Compact digital cameras by manufacturers Panasonic and Samsung. The sensor resolution of the FH20 (14MP) and the ST150F (16MP) is very similar and both cameras provide the identical sensor size (1/2.3").

Panasonic FH20 vs Samsung ST150F Physical Comparison

For anybody who is going to carry around your camera often, you'll need to think about its weight and dimensions. The Panasonic FH20 enjoys physical dimensions of 100mm x 56mm x 28mm (3.9" x 2.2" x 1.1") having a weight of 178 grams (0.39 lbs) and the Samsung ST150F has dimensions of 94mm x 58mm x 18mm (3.7" x 2.3" x 0.7") with a weight of 114 grams (0.25 lbs).

Panasonic FH20 vs Samsung ST150F Sensor Comparison

Generally, it can be difficult to see the contrast between sensor sizes simply by reviewing technical specs. The picture below will offer you a clearer sense of the sensor dimensions in the FH20 and ST150F.

As you have seen, both of these cameras feature the identical sensor size but not the same megapixels. You should expect to see the Samsung ST150F to offer you greater detail using its extra 2MP. Greater resolution will let you crop pics way more aggressively. The more aged FH20 is going to be disadvantaged with regard to sensor technology.
